Where each one falls short

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.

KakaoTalk

  • KakaoTalk has minimal relevance outside South Korea, so it is the wrong tool for reaching audiences anywhere else.
  • Standard chats are not end to end encrypted by default; a Secret Chat mode with encryption exists but must be turned on per conversation.
  • Concentration of messaging, payments, banking and mobility data inside one company creates a single point of both convenience and risk that has drawn scrutiny from Korean regulators.
  • Plus Friend business messaging costs scale with volume, so a company messaging its full Korean customer base regularly can face a meaningful recurring bill.
  • A 2022 data centre fire caused a multi-day outage across KakaoTalk and related Kakao services, which showed how much everyday activity in Korea depends on a single provider staying online.

Snapchat

  • Screenshots and screen recordings can be captured by third-party apps despite notifications to the sender
  • Limited appeal to users over 35 reduces effectiveness for broader marketing demographics
  • No native API for organic content publishing, requiring workarounds for automation
  • Disappearing messages create poor archival for business communications

Answered from the vendors’ own pages

KakaoTalk: Is KakaoTalk free?

Yes to download and for standard messaging and calling. Emoticons, gifting and business messaging are paid.

Snapchat: Does Snapchat work offline?

No. Snapchat requires an internet connection to send and receive messages. Snaps will not deliver without internet connectivity.

KakaoTalk: Is KakaoTalk encrypted by default?

No, standard chats are not end to end encrypted by default. A separate Secret Chat mode offers encryption but has to be enabled per chat.

Snapchat: Is Snapchat free to use?

Yes, Snapchat is free to download and use with all core features at no cost. A premium subscription, Snapchat Plus, costs $3.99/month and adds features like story rewatch counts and custom app icons.

KakaoTalk: Do I need KakaoTalk to do business in South Korea?

Not legally, but a very large share of Korean consumers expect to interact with businesses through a Plus Friend account, so most consumer brands operating there use one.

Snapchat: Can I export my data from Snapchat?

Snapchat provides data download through Memories, but snaps disappear after viewing unless saved to Memories. The app provides limited export functionality for archived content.

Snapchat: Does Snapchat have a read-only API for organic posting?

No. Snapchat has no documented public API for posting Snaps, Stories, or Spotlight content programmatically. Only the Marketing API (ads) and Lens Studio API are available for developers.
